Your new Hailicrafters SX-I01 A Selectable Sideband Receiver
is precision built to bring you the finest in radio
reception. This fifteen tube (including rectifier and
regulator) dual conversion superheterodyne Receiver tunes
the Converter (30. 5 MC to 34. 5 MCI, 50, 40. 20# 15 and 10
meter bands, plus several of the MARS frequencies on a large
10*1/2 Inch slide-rule type dial. For operating convenience,
only the band in use is illuminated You* 11 hear many
signals which would not be readable on most other receivers
The Receiver provides for the reception of CW. AM. aid
single.sideband signals on all bands, the upper or lower
sideband being readily selectable by means of a front panel
control. This selectable sideband feature not only greatly
simplifies tuning of single-8tacbar.d signals but is also
useful in eliminating heterodyne interference when receiving
AM signals.
Unlike the ordinary dual-conversion Receiver, your SX 101A
Receiver employs dual conversion on al I bands, As a result,
images are practically non-existent A high order of
selectivity is made possible by the use of an adjustable 50.
75 KC second IF with four high-Q, permeability-tuned
circuits. Receiver selectivity is variable in five steps
from 500 cycles to 5 KC at 6 DB down and from 5 to 20 KC at
60 DEI down.
A tuned KF stage assures maximum sensitivity and a high
signal-to-noise ratio for outstanding reception of weak and
distant signals. An Antenna trimmer, adjustable? from the
front panel, permits peaking of the RF stage to compensate
for loading effects of various antennas. A notch filter
circuit allow rejection of an
extremely narrow portion of the IF passband With the notch
filter, an interfering signal can easily he "notched out".
The position and the degree of notch rejection are
adjustable from the front panel
Outstanding frequency stability is achieved by the use of
concentric: air trimmers and ceramic coll forms In the 1st
conversion Oscillator, extensive temperature* compensation,
voltage regulation of all oscillators, and the use of a
crystal-controlled 2nd conversion Oscillator.
Tuning is accomplished by a precision gear drive tuning
mechanism to insure extremely close calibration and accurate
reset Ability Smooth flywheel tuning affords maximum
traverse speed and operating ease The tunable portion of the
Receiver is designed to spread each handover most of the
dial, for easy and accurate tuning Dial graduations are
provided for every 5 KC on the 80, 40, 20, and 15meter
bands. On the 10 meter band there is a dial graduation for
every 25 kilocycle* and every 50 KC on the Converter band. A
built-in 100 KC crystal calibrator provides marker signal at
every 100 KC on the dial for checking calibration accuracy.
A trimmer capacitor, accessible from the top of the chassis,
permits adjustment of the calibrating Oscillator to exactly
100 KC by comparison with the frequency transmitted by
station WWW on ten megacycles. Band 7 of this Receiver Is
for tuning in WWW for the purpose of zero-beating the 100 KC
crystal calibrator.
